Why small firms struggle to access premium CRA talent
The primary obstacle facing smaller firms lies in their limited visibility within Finland’s competitive lääketeollisuuden landscape. Premium CRA professionals typically gravitate toward established pharmaceutical companies that offer clear career progression paths, comprehensive training programs, and exposure to diverse therapeutic areas. These lääketeollisuuden ammattilaiset often remain within networks of larger organizations, making them virtually invisible to smaller firms that lack extensive industry connections.
Resource constraints compound this challenge significantly. Small biotech companies frequently operate with lean teams and limited budgets for recruitment activities. They cannot afford to maintain dedicated HR departments with specialized knowledge of clinical research roles, nor can they invest in the comprehensive screening processes necessary to identify candidates with the precise combination of regulatory knowledge, therapeutic area expertise, and project management capabilities required for complex lääketutkimus initiatives.
The competitive landscape further disadvantages smaller organizations. Premium CRA talent receives multiple opportunities simultaneously, and candidates naturally prioritize positions that offer stability, competitive compensation, and professional development opportunities. Smaller firms often cannot match the salary packages or benefits offered by established pharmaceutical companies, making it difficult to secure commitments from top-tier candidates even when they successfully identify them.
What defines premium CRA expertise in today’s market
Premium CRA expertise encompasses far more than basic monitoring capabilities. Today’s market demands professionals who demonstrate mastery across multiple dimensions of clinical trial management, beginning with a comprehensive understanding of Good Clinical Practice (GCP) guidelines and regulatory frameworks across different jurisdictions. These lääketeollisuuden ammattilaiset must navigate complex protocol requirements while ensuring data integrity and patient safety throughout all phases of clinical development.
Technical competencies and regulatory knowledge
Exceptional CRA professionals possess deep knowledge of clinical trial phases I through IV, with particular expertise in protocol development, site selection criteria, and monitoring visit planning. They understand the intricacies of electronic data capture systems, query resolution processes, and audit preparation requirements. Their regulatory knowledge extends beyond basic compliance to include proactive risk assessment and mitigation strategies that prevent costly protocol deviations.
Premium candidates also demonstrate proficiency in therapeutic area-specific requirements. Whether working in oncology, cardiovascular research, or rare diseases, they understand the unique challenges associated with patient recruitment, safety monitoring, and endpoint assessment within their specialized domains. This therapeutic expertise enables them to anticipate potential issues and implement preventive measures that protect both study integrity and participant welfare.
Project management and communication skills
Modern clinical trials require CRA professionals who excel at stakeholder management and cross-functional collaboration. Premium talent demonstrates exceptional communication skills when working with principal investigators, site coordinators, regulatory authorities, and sponsor teams. They coordinate complex timelines while maintaining clear documentation standards and ensuring all parties remain aligned with study objectives.
These professionals also exhibit strong analytical capabilities, interpreting clinical data trends and identifying patterns that might indicate emerging safety signals or operational challenges. Their ability to synthesize information from multiple sources and present actionable recommendations to study teams distinguishes them from candidates with purely operational backgrounds.
Strategic approaches to accessing Finland’s CRA talent network
Successful access to premium CRA talent requires strategic approaches that extend beyond traditional recruitment methods. The most effective strategy involves partnering with specialized recruitment organizations that maintain established relationships within Finland’s clinical research community. These partnerships provide smaller firms access to pre-validated candidate pools and industry networks that would otherwise remain inaccessible.
Direct engagement with Finland’s academic medical centers and research institutions offers another valuable pathway. Many premium CRA professionals maintain connections with university-based clinical research programs, and these relationships often serve as informal talent pipelines. Smaller firms can establish collaborative relationships with academic institutions, creating visibility among researchers who may be considering transitions to industry roles.
